About the Department:

The College of Public Health at George Mason University comprises four academic units in addition to Social Work: Global and Community Health, Health Administration and Policy, Nursing, and Nutrition and Food Studies, fielding a variety of graduate and undergraduate programs (BS through PhD). The College has seven academic programs that are externally accredited and is home to more than 1,900 undergraduate and 950 graduate students and approximately 140 faculty and staff. About the Position:

The postdoctoral researcher will support research and development activities in the project, by closely working with the PIs and independently completing their own portions of work. The postdoctoral researcher will be part of a larger team aiming at developing software and a mobile platform that utilizes deep learning to analyze images of bruises.

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for developing components of the project platform or deep learning application;
  • Supervises a team of graduate students and programmers;
  • Writes manuscripts and reports; and 
  • Participates in education and mentoring activities.
